Why Signature Collection Marketing Is Vital for Marketplace Success
Signature collection marketing is the strategic process of encouraging customers to provide a physical or digital signature upon delivery of high-value products. In marketplaces like Amazon, this practice is essential because it:
- Reduces theft and fraud: Ensures packages reach the intended recipient, curbing lost or stolen goods.
- Minimizes delivery disputes: Provides proof of receipt, lowering claims and chargebacks that drain resources.
- Enhances customer trust: Builds confidence by demonstrating secure confirmation for valuable purchases.
- Improves delivery efficiency: Sets clear expectations upfront, decreasing failed delivery attempts.
- Supports compliance: Meets legal requirements for regulated or high-value items.
User experience (UX) designers play a pivotal role in embedding signature collection marketing within the buyer journey. By designing intuitive, frictionless in-app flows, they can increase opt-in rates while maintaining a smooth delivery process.

Proven Strategies to Encourage Signature Collection Without Adding Delivery Friction
To maximize opt-in rates while minimizing delivery friction, consider these eight expert strategies:
1. Personalize Signature Prompts by Order Value and Product Category
Trigger signature collection options only for orders exceeding a predefined monetary threshold or belonging to sensitive categories like electronics or luxury goods. Personalization prevents overwhelming customers with unnecessary steps and targets efforts where they matter most.
2. Clearly Communicate Benefits During Checkout
Use concise microcopy and visual elements such as icons or badges near delivery options to explain how signature collection protects customers and reduces delivery issues. Transparent messaging builds trust and reduces hesitation.
3. Integrate In-App Scheduling and Authorized Signer Preferences
Allow customers to select preferred delivery time slots and designate authorized signers directly within the app. This flexibility reduces failed deliveries and enhances convenience for busy customers.
4. Send Pre-Delivery Notifications with Signature Reminders
Automate push notifications or emails 24-48 hours before delivery to remind customers about signature requirements. Include links to reschedule or update preferences, lowering the risk of missed deliveries.
5. Offer Secure Digital Signature Capture Options
Enable customers to pre-authorize deliveries or designate trusted recipients via secure digital signatures within the app. Digital signatures streamline the process and reduce the need for physical presence at delivery.
6. Incentivize Signature Collection Through Rewards
Encourage opt-ins by offering loyalty points, discounts, or exclusive perks. Well-designed reward programs increase participation without adding friction.
7. Collect Post-Delivery Feedback to Identify Pain Points
Leverage platforms such as Zigpoll or similar tools to deploy quick, targeted surveys immediately after delivery. Real-time insights help identify friction areas and inform iterative UX improvements.
8. Integrate with Delivery Carrier Systems for Real-Time Updates
Sync app data with carrier APIs to display signature confirmation status, track deliveries live, and alert stakeholders about failed attempts. This integration enables proactive resolution and improves operational efficiency.
Step-by-Step Implementation Guide for Each Strategy
1. Personalized Signature Prompts
- Analyze historical order data to define high-value thresholds (e.g., orders over $200).
- Tag specific product categories that require mandatory signatures.
- Implement conditional logic in the checkout flow to trigger prompts only for qualifying orders.
- Conduct A/B testing on messaging and placement to optimize opt-in rates.
2. Clear Communication of Benefits
- Craft concise microcopy emphasizing safety and convenience benefits.
- Add trust-building icons (e.g., shields, checkmarks) adjacent to delivery options.
- Position messaging strategically within the checkout process for maximum visibility.
- Monitor engagement metrics and refine content based on user behavior.
3. In-App Scheduling and Authorized Signers
- Integrate calendar widgets to allow customers to select delivery windows.
- Enable users to specify authorized signers by name or relationship.
- Validate entries and synchronize with carrier APIs for seamless execution.
- Provide options to modify preferences post-purchase through the app.
4. Pre-Delivery Notifications
- Automate segmented push notifications or emails 24-48 hours before delivery explaining signature requirements.
- Include actionable links for rescheduling or updating preferences.
- Track open and click-through rates to optimize timing and messaging effectiveness.
5. Digital Signature Capture
- Partner with trusted e-signature providers such as DocuSign or develop native app capabilities.
- Allow pre-authorization of deliveries with secure digital signatures stored for compliance and dispute resolution.
- Educate customers on the legal validity and security of digital signatures to build confidence.
6. Incentivization Programs
- Design rewards like loyalty points, discounts, or exclusive offers for opting in.
- Display rewards information prominently during checkout to motivate participation.
- Monitor redemption patterns and iterate incentives based on customer engagement data.
7. Post-Delivery Feedback Collection
- Deploy brief, targeted surveys immediately after delivery using tools like Zigpoll, Typeform, or SurveyMonkey.
- Focus questions on delivery experience, signature ease, and overall satisfaction.
- Analyze feedback to identify pain points and opportunities for UX enhancements.
- Implement iterative improvements based on insights to continuously optimize the process.
8. Carrier System Integration
- Establish API connections with major carriers such as UPS, FedEx, and USPS.
- Display real-time signature confirmation within the app interface for transparency.
- Alert customer service teams and customers promptly about failed delivery attempts.
- Use data analytics to optimize routing and scheduling for future deliveries.
